In today’s consumer landscape, transparency and value perception drive purchasing intent more than ever — especially in the luxury segment. The Bentley Bentayga lead conversations because it sits at the crossroads of heritage craftsmanship and modern performance, appealing to affluent buyers seeking exclusivity fused with practicality. Meanwhile, recent market shifts — regional economic changes, fluctuating currency values, and evolving financing trends — have intensified public scrutiny over pricing details. People are asking not just “How much?” but “What’s included?” and “What could add up over time.”

The short answer: How much does a Bentley Bentayga really cost? Does it begin at $200,000, $300,000, or more? The truth lies in understanding that $200,000 figure typically covers the base model, but real-world costs reflect rich customization, optional packages, financing structures, and global market variance. This article unpacks those layers, revealing the full picture behind the luxury number.
Importantly, regional VAT, import taxes, and dealer markup differ across states, creating pricing variance. In California and New York, total ownership can exceed $350,000 over five years — a big-picture insight that reshapes initial price expectations.
